SACRAMENTO, Calif. (KOVR) — Hotels in California may no longer be able to provide guests with tiny bottles of shampoo, conditioner, lotion, or other personal care products.
Assembly Bill 1162 passed the Natural Resources committee on Monday by a vote of 6-3 (two Assemblymembers did not vote.)
The bill would ban “lodging establishments”, including hotels, motels, resorts, bed and breakfasts, and vacation rentals, from offering small plastic bottles holding 12 ounces or under of product in rooms or public spaces.
Instead, the establishments could offer “bulk dispensers” that could be used by a number of people. The goal is to cut down on the amount of plastic containers thrown away by guests and operators..."

"For most of my lifetime, “Watergate” has been used as the measuring stick for political corruption. What exactly was the Watergate scandal?
On June 17, 1972, five men were arrested for burglarizing the headquarters of the Democratic National Committee at the Watergate office complex in Washington, D. C. 
It was never alleged that President Richard M. Nixon knew about the burglary prior to the attempt, but that he tried to use the power of the presidency to obstruct justice in order to protect members of his administration and his reelection committee from facing criminal charges. 
The great irony is that Nixon was going to crush McGovern in the general election without any illegal help. 
See the source imageNothing that could have been stolen from the Democrats could have helped the Republican Party win any bigger in 1972 -- Nixon claimed 520 electoral votes and carried 49 states. 
The break-in was stupid and unnecessary.
And most importantly, it was illegal.

The thoughtless crusade to eliminate plastic packaging is misinformed. 
Lighter, non-recyclable packaging actually generates less waste. 
And once you start looking into plastic packaging, this kind of counterintuitive conclusion comes up all the time.
Some packaging is a foolish waste, but are shrink-wrapped cucumbers really so silly if it means they stay fresh for 14 days rather than three? 
Which is worse 1.5g (0.05oz) of plastic wrap or entire cucumbers going off before being eaten?
Plastic bags stop bananas going brown so quickly, or new potatoes going green; they catch grapes that fall off bunches.
About a decade ago, one UK supermarket experimented with taking all its fruit and vegetables out of their packaging - and its food wastage rate doubled. 
And it's not just shelf life - what about waste created before food gets to the shop in the first place?..."
